Revenues, Profits Per Equity Partner Rise At Taylor Wessing

International law firm , which operates in fields such as private client work for high net worth individuals, has reported a 17 per cent year-on-year increase in UK profit per equity partner, to £767,000 ($1.174 million) from £657,000.

The law firm said international revenues rose overall by 6 per cent, at constant exchange rates, to £239.8 million. In the UK, revenues rose more quickly, by 8.2 per cent, to £121 million.

There has been “strong performance” across all major practice areas whether transactional, contentious or advisory for clients across the firm both in the UK and internationally, it said in a statement last week.

The areas in which Taylor Wessing works include technology, media and communications; private wealth; life sciences and energy.
